Partnerships

Icon

100 plus US Federal Government agencies including USAID and EPA

These partnerships with 100+ US federal agencies, including EPA and USAID, underpin Tetra Tech's stable backlog-$3.2B in funded backlog at FY2025 year-end-and provide multi-year visibility through task orders and IDIQs.

Icon

Strategic alliances with Microsoft and AWS for Delta analytics

Strategic alliances with Microsoft Azure and Amazon Web Services let Tetra Tech scale its proprietary Delta analytics on global cloud footprints, accessing GPT-class ML and 2025-capacity GPUs to process petabytes and cut model training time by ~40% versus in-house setups.

2000 plus local sub-consultant network for global project delivery

2000+ local sub-consultant network lets Tetra Tech scale globally, matching local regulations and expertise to win large, multi-country contracts without fixed headcount; in FY2025 Tetra Tech served projects across 100+ countries, supporting $4.1B in revenue and enabling rapid bid capacity for cross-border water and energy programs.

Icon

Joint ventures for 1 billion dollar plus large-scale infrastructure projects

For mega-projects, Tetra Tech forms strategic joint ventures to share risk and pool specialized assets, enabling bids on $1B+ desalination and grid modernization contracts while keeping net debt manageable; in FY2025 Tetra Tech reported $5.1B revenue and maintained a net cash position of $120M, supporting JV capital commitments.

  • Enables $1B+ bids
  • Shares construction/technology risk
  • Pools specialist assets (desalination, grid)
  • Protects balance sheet - $120M net cash FY2025
  • Backed by $5.1B FY2025 revenue
Icon

Academic partnerships with top-tier environmental research universities

Academic partnerships give Tetra Tech a direct pipeline to lab breakthroughs, letting the firm commercialize new carbon sequestration and PFAS remediation methods first; Tetra Tech reported $4.6B revenue in FY2025 and cites 12 active university collaborations accelerating tech transfer.

  • 12 active university partnerships (FY2025)
  • $4.6B revenue (FY2025)
  • 3 licensed carbon/PFAS technologies in pilot commercialization (2025)

Activities

Icon

Executing 100,000 projects annually across 100 plus countries

Tetra Tech executes ~100,000 projects a year in 100+ countries, a scale that outmatches boutique firms and drove 2025 revenue of $4.2 billion, requiring a centralized Project Management Office and strict technical standards to protect average EBITDA margins of ~11.5%.

Each project feeds a firm-wide data pipeline: 100k data points improve bid accuracy by ~6% year-over-year and have trimmed average execution overruns from 9% in 2022 to 4% in 2025.

Icon

Engineering design for 500 million dollar plus water treatment facilities

High-end engineering design for $500M+ water treatment plants drives Tetra Tech's high-margin revenue-engineering services contributed about $1.2B to 2025 revenue, with project margins ~18-22% on complex builds.

Implementation of AI-driven Delta digital water solutions

Tetra Tech has pivoted to AI-driven Delta digital water solutions, deploying sensors and software for real-time water-quality monitoring and leak detection, generating recurring SaaS-like fees; in 2025 their digital services contributed an estimated $220 million in revenue, up 18% year-over-year.

Icon

Climate risk modeling and carbon sequestration consulting

Tetra Tech's scientists log thousands of hours yearly modeling sea‑level rise and designing natural infrastructure; by 2025 they supported projects reducing flood risk for $32B of coastal assets and advised insurers on scenario losses, tapping a $60B global climate services market now driven by mandatory resiliency regulations.

  • Thousands of modeling hours/year
  • $32B coastal assets protected (2025)
  • $60B climate services market (2025)
  • Clients: governments, insurers, major developers
Icon

Managing 2 billion dollars in federal disaster recovery programs

Tetra Tech manages roughly 2 billion dollars in federal disaster recovery programs, acting as prime contractor for post-storm restoration-handling logistics, grant administration, and rapid-response engineering to restore power, water, and transportation under strict FEMA timelines.

  • Prime contractor: $2.0B federal recovery portfolio (2025 fiscal)
  • Services: logistics, grant management, emergency engineering
  • Performance: mobilizes multi‑disciplinary teams within FEMA deadlines
